FUEL PUMP RELAY - WHERE IS IT? 850

Thanks guys :-)

Removed the cover and got to the relays.

My fuse box / relay box is a mirror image of the one in the photo and the relay is green (labelled 103). The relay seems to be in good condition, no cracks in the plastic and no corrosion on the contacts. I've noted the serial numbers on the relay and refitted it after a liberal spraying with my best friend WD40.

One noticable difference between the photo and my relay box (apart from the obvious mirror image) is that 101 & 102 (which appears to be a double relay switch) is missing from my vehicle. I can only assume this is something to do with Air Con / Climate Control which I am not fortunate enough to have at the moment.
